Will be limiting my time here now; work demands almost full-time effort for half-time pay—the time I spend with my student. I was delighted they renewed my contract. When he was 4 he had a tumor surgically removed from his brain, and the damage almost destroyed the hippocampus, and most memory. He was nine when I met him, highly verbal, but he did not know his letters yet.
None of the usual methods work because there is a gap between his eyes and memory. Had to invent audio- methods, so with tape recorder and phonics, he can write page-long stories now after three years with me, (and with almost perfect spelling!) but cannot read it back. Slowly his reading is improving, and we have hope for his future, hence year four.
